Co to jest rozproszona baza danych?

Projektowanie baz danych zazwyczaj obejmuje fizyczny układ sprzętu i oprogramowania zarządzającego magazynowaniem danych firmy. Istnieje wiele technik, które można zastosować podczas projektowania bazy danych. Rozproszona baza danych to baza danych podzielona na wiele urządzeń, ale zarządzana przez centralny kontroler bazy danych. To rozproszone podejście zazwyczaj zapewnia lepszą wydajność i niezawodność.

Podział bazy danych na osobne jednostki fizyczne ma wiele zalet. Takie podejście zapewnia lepszą kontrolę nad konkretnymi danymi. Rozdziela także obciążenie sprzętu komputerowego i urządzeń sieciowych.

Rozproszona baza danych jest zwykle oddzielona przez jednostki biznesowe, firmy lub regiony geograficzne. Takie podejście zapewnia krótszy czas odpowiedzi dla użytkowników, ponieważ baza danych jest lokalna dla każdej jednostki biznesowej w organizacji. Jednostka biznesowa jest zwykle mniejsza niż cała organizacja, co zmniejsza całkowite obciążenie każdego serwera.

Większość dużych firm ma oddzielne jednostki biznesowe dla określonych funkcji. Niektóre przykłady obejmują działy księgowości, zasobów ludzkich i sprzedaży. Rozproszona baza danych została zaprojektowana do obsługi określonych jednostek biznesowych w całej organizacji, przy jednoczesnym zachowaniu kontroli z centralnego serwera. Ta technika umożliwia separację sprzętu i danych w całej firmie, co zapewnia lepszą kontrolę i ogólną wydajność.

Rozproszony projekt bazy danych zapewnia korzyści z centralnego dostępu do centrali firmy, a jednocześnie umożliwia dostęp lokalny dla określonych jednostek biznesowych. To dobry projekt dla firm wypłacanych na całym świecie. Jest również zalecany dla organizacji obsługujących wiele portfeli. Niektóre przykłady branż, które skorzystałyby z tego projektu, to produkcja, hotelarstwo i bankowość.

Rozproszona baza danych może być również używana w operacji księgowej. Globalna organizacja zazwyczaj zawiera rozproszoną bazę danych zaprojektowaną do obsługi każdego kraju. Takie podejście do dystrybucji geograficznej umożliwiłoby krajowi lokalnemu szybsze wyszukiwanie danych. Centralna baza danych miałaby dostęp do danych każdego kraju bez wpływu na każdą lokalną aplikację księgową.

Rozproszone bazy danych zapewniają większą elastyczność dla firmy. Dzięki podzieleniu danych między wiele serwerów można je łatwo replikować na nowym sprzęcie w całej organizacji. Zmniejsza to ryzyko niedostępności danych z powodu awarii sprzętu.

Projektowanie rozproszonej bazy danych ma pewne wady. Najbardziej rozpowszechniona jest integralność i współbieżność bazy danych. Czasami rozproszone dane mogą stać się niedostępne dla centralnego serwera. Jest to zazwyczaj spowodowane problemami z siecią w systemie komputerowym. Baza danych pozostanie dostępna dla lokalnych jednostek biznesowych, ale może stać się nieaktualna w centrali głównej organizacji, dopóki problem z siecią nie zostanie naprawiony.

INNE JĘZYKI

Czy ten artykuł był pomocny? Dzięki za opinie Dzięki za opinie

Jak możemy pomóc? Jak możemy pomóc?